Soul Cage

Level: 6th
School: Necromancy
Casting Time: 1 reaction, which you take when a humanoid you can see within 60 feet of you dies
Range: 60 feet
Components: V, S, M (a tiny silver cage worth 100 gp)
Duration: 8 hours

Description:

This spell snatches the soul of a humanoid as it dies and traps it inside the tiny silver cage used as the material component. You can use the trapped soul up to six times over the duration of the spell, choosing one of the following effects for each use:

  • Steal Life: You can use a bonus action to drain vigor from the soul and regain 2d8 hit points.
  • Query Soul: You can ask the soul a question (no action required), and receive a brief telepathic answer, which you can understand regardless of the language used.
  • Borrow Experience: You can use your reaction to gain advantage on one attack roll, ability check, or saving throw. After you do so, the soul crumbles, and the spell ends.
  • Eyes of the Dead: You can use an action to name a place the soul saw in life. You receive a general description of the location, and for 10 minutes, you can see and hear from a point in that location as if you were there.

The spell ends when you have used the trapped soul six times, or when the 8-hour duration expires.
